A heavy, rounded sans with compact proportions and broad, monoline strokes. Curves are built from near-circular bowls and arcs, while joins and terminals often end in subtly angled, wedge-like cuts that add a chiseled rhythm to otherwise soft shapes. Counters are generally small and tightly enclosed, giving the letters a dense, punchy color; forms like O/Q show round, centered counters, and the Q carries a short diagonal tail. Uppercase feels sturdy and geometric, while lowercase introduces more quirky structure—single-storey a and g, a short-armed r, and a t with a pronounced top bar—keeping the texture lively in text.
Best suited for headlines and short, high-impact copy where its weight and rounded forms can be appreciated—posters, brand marks, packaging, and promotional graphics. It can work for larger body text in playful contexts, but the dense counters and heavy color are most effective when given generous size and spacing.
The overall tone is bold and approachable, with a cheerful, slightly mischievous energy. Its rounded geometry reads friendly and modern, while the angled cuts and compressed counters add a retro display character that feels made for attention rather than neutrality.
Designed to deliver maximum impact with a friendly, geometric voice: big shapes, rounded construction, and small counters that create a strong silhouette. The angled terminal cuts appear intended to keep the forms from feeling purely circular, adding a distinctive edge and a lively, display-oriented rhythm.
In the sample paragraph, word shapes stay clear at large sizes, but the dense counters and chunky joins create a strong, dark typographic color that can dominate a layout. Numerals follow the same stout construction, with rounded forms and tight interior spaces that match the letters closely.
